Move the mdcr_el2 and TWI/TWE copies into the non-protected branch, and return early from flush_debug_state() and sync_debug_state() for a protected vCPU: its debug registers are hypervisor-owned, and it takes the host's TWI/TWE at vCPU load. MDCR_EL2.TDA traps only the guest's own accesses; it doesn't stop the world switch from loading host-supplied breakpoints and MDSCR_EL1. EL2's mdcr_el2 starts from 0, and HPMN == 0 is reserved without FEAT_HPMN0. Set HPMN to the CPU's event counter count at vCPU load, the value the host's copy carried; a protected guest's PMU accesses trap regardless.
